What is the Windows Azure Portal?

The Windows Azure Portal is a unified console that allows users to configure, monitor, and manage their Microsoft Azure Cloud Service. It provides a web-based interface that enables administrators and developers to deploy new resources, set up resource groups, and integrate various Azure services without needing extensive command-line knowledge.

With this intuitive interface, users can:

  • Deploy and manage virtual machines
  • Set up and organize resource groups
  • Monitor performance metrics and diagnostics
  • Configure role-based access control for security
  • Manage Azure DevOps pipelines and API integrations
  • Access Azure Resource Manager for infrastructure automation
  • Implement Azure Active Directory for identity management

By leveraging the Azure portal, businesses can ensure seamless operations across their cloud environment, integrating multiple services like SQL databases, web applications, and machine learning models with ease.

Key Features of the Windows Azure Portal

This portal has different characteristics that define its efficiency and high impact on operations:

1. Managing Azure Resources

The Azure portal enables users to deploy, monitor, and manage various Azure resources within a single dashboard. This includes compute services, storage accounts, and web applications, ensuring complete control over the cloud environment.

Through the Azure Resource Manager, users can automate deployments using templates, enforce policies, and manage dependencies across their cloud architecture. This streamlines workflows and reduces operational overhead.

2. User Access and Security Management

With built-in role-based access control (RBAC), the Azure portal helps organizations enforce security policies by restricting access to specific Azure resources. Users can assign permissions based on roles, ensuring that only authorized personnel can manage critical infrastructure.

Additionally, Azure Active Directory provides seamless identity management, enabling secure logins and multi-factor authentication (MFA) to safeguard enterprise applications.

3. Integration with Development Tools

Developers can integrate Visual Studio, Azure DevOps, and Azure CLI directly within the Windows Azure Portal, streamlining code deployment and automation. Cloud Shell further enhances the developer experience by providing a command-line interface for managing cloud resources without installing additional tools.

4. Monitoring and Notifications

The Azure portal offers real-time monitoring of metrics and performance logs, helping businesses track the health of their infrastructure. Automated notifications alert users about resource usage, cost anomalies, and security threats, allowing for proactive issue resolution.

5. Cost Management and Pricing Optimization

Managing an Azure subscription effectively requires cost control. The Azure portal provides detailed insights into pricing, helping businesses optimize their cloud spending. Organizations can track costs, set budget alerts, and analyze billing data to prevent unnecessary expenses.

Best Practices for Optimizing the Windows Azure Portal

Managing an Azure account efficiently requires a structured approach to resource management, automation, and security. By following best practices, organizations can ensure that their Azure resources remain secure, cost-effective, and performance-optimized.

1. Organizing Resources with Resource Groups

The Azure portal enables users to categorize and manage Azure resources using resource groups. A resource group is a logical container that helps structure cloud resources based on application, department, or environment (e.g., development, testing, production).

Follow this bets practices:

  • Use naming conventions to standardize resource group organization.
  • Assign role-based access control (RBAC) at the resource group level to enhance security.
  • Utilize Azure Policy to enforce compliance across resource groups.

2. Automation with Azure Resource Manager and Templates

To streamline cloud deployments, organizations can leverage Azure Resource Manager (ARM) and predefined templates to automate the provisioning of virtual machines, storage accounts, and web apps. Considering the above, perform these actions:

  • Define ARM templates for infrastructure-as-code (IaC) deployments.
  • Use Azure DevOps pipelines to automate deployments and testing.
  • Implement Azure CLI and PowerShell scripts to manage and configure resources efficiently.

3. Security Best Practices with Azure Active Directory

Security is a critical aspect of Azure cloud management. Azure Active Directory (Azure AD) ensures secure identity and access management for users, applications, and APIs.

Best Practices:

  • Enable Multi-Factor Authentication (MFA) for all users.
  • Configure conditional access policies to restrict logins based on location and device type.
  • Monitor login activity using Azure AD security reports and configure notifications for suspicious activity.

4. Optimizing Compute and Virtual Machines

The Azure portal provides robust options for managing compute resources, including virtual machines (VMs). Proper configuration can help optimize performance and reduce costs. Follow this practices:

  • Select appropriate VM sizes based on workload requirements.
  • Use Auto-Scaling to dynamically adjust resources based on demand.
  • Implement Azure Monitor to track metrics, detect performance bottlenecks, and enable automated scaling.

5. Storage and Database Optimization

Efficiently managing storage accounts and databases like SQL is crucial for cloud performance and cost control.

Best Practices:

  • Choose the right Azure storage type (Blob Storage, Table Storage, Queue Storage) based on data needs.
  • Implement backup policies and disaster recovery solutions.
  • Optimize SQL databases by enabling automatic tuning and monitoring query performance.

6. Managing Web Applications and APIs

Developers can deploy and manage web applications using Azure App Service within the Azure portal. The platform also allows seamless API integration for cloud-based services.

Best Practices:

  • Use App Service Plans to optimize resource allocation.
  • Secure APIs using Azure API Management and authentication mechanisms.
  • Implement diagnostics logs and Azure Application Insights for monitoring app performance.

7. Cost Optimization and Pricing Management

Cloud costs can quickly escalate without proper tracking. The Azure portal offers tools to analyze pricing, manage budgets, and optimize resource allocation.

Best Practices:

  • Use Azure Cost Management to monitor spending and generate usage reports.
  • Set up budget alerts to prevent unexpected cost overruns.
  • Use Reserved Instances for long-term virtual machine workloads to reduce pricing.

8. Cloud Shell for Efficient Command Execution

The Cloud Shell feature in the Azure portal provides a built-in command-line interface to execute commands using PowerShell or Azure CLI, improving operational efficiency:

  • Automate routine tasks with Azure CLI scripts.
  • Use Cloud Shell to troubleshoot and configure Azure services.
  • Enable logging and diagnostics for better visibility into executed commands.

9. Lifecycle Management and Continuous Improvement

Managing the lifecycle of cloud resources ensures long-term efficiency. Regular audits and updates are essential to maintaining a well-optimized Azure cloud environment:

  • Conduct regular Azure audits to identify underutilized or redundant resources.
  • Implement update policies for security patches and software updates.
  • Use Azure DevOps for version control and infrastructure updates.
